- The distance between Iranshahr, Iran and Sibiu, Romania is approximately 3,821 km or 2,374 mi.
- To reach Iranshahr in this distance one would set out from Sibiu bearing 110°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Iranshahr bearing 132.5° or SE .
- Iranshahr has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Sibiu has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Iranshahr is in or near the subtropical desert biome whereas Sibiu is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 19.4 °C (34.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 0.3 °C (0.5°F) more in Iranshahr.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 512.3 mm (20.2 in) less which is equivalent to 512.3 l/m² (12.57 US gal/ft²) or 5,123,000 l/ha (547,683 US gal/ac) less. About 1/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 18.6° higher in Iranshahr than in Sibiu.
- Relative humidity levels are 45%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 4.2°C (7.5°F) higher.
